Solaris is a Boss  in GodfallSolaris is a fully armored mechanical behemoth that mauls down foes with a combination of melee strikes and long ranged lasers. Solaris can be found at end of the Sunforge Temple during the mission, The First Step. He will be the second boss encounter of the first mission. 

 

Solaris Description

♦ Solaris a guardian at the Sunforge Temple and is faced early on in Godfall. Contrary to his counterpart Lunara, he gets his power from the sun.

In the beginning, the ancient godsmiths devised a way to create automatons that could fulfill rote tasks that even the lowest of the Valorians did not wish to do. Over time, the constructs they made became more and more elaborate, culminating in the creation of Solaris and Lunara, the twin avatars of the Sun and Moon, respectively.

 

Solaris Information

♦ Solaris slashes foes nearby.

♦ Solaris leaps towards a foe from afar.

♦ Solaris emits an on-going laser beam and moves it across the arena in a sweeping motion.

♦ Solaris levitates and remains airborne, then fires a barrage of lasers in all directions. Lasers that hit the battle ground leave behind a pool of burning fire that damages foes caught within.

How to Beat Solaris

Solaris Boss Guide:

The battle against Solaris takes place through a relatively straight forward attack pattern, as opposed to certain other Bosses. Solaris is unique in that his health bar protected by a powerful barrier, in which the player must first eradicate before being able to damage him. Fortunately, Solaris' attack pattern remains identical during his shielded and unshielded form.

When fighting Solaris, remain close to him for the majority of the battle. He usually alternates between regular, telegraphed Slash attacks and Laser attacks, and although he is capable of performing a Leap Strike, he will not execute it often as you are already within his proximity. The trade off to this tactic is that you may get his by Solaris' Laser Attack which is executed in a horizontal, sweeping motion, however the damage is not lethal and being able to dish out constant damage, while eliminating his usage of the Leap Attack makes this an effective approach. Throughout the battle, stack up as much damage on Solaris as possible while evading incoming slashes.

The one occasion where you shall back away from Solaris is when he levitates to perform his Laser Barrage Attack. Start running away from him once he levitates to stay out of range of his lasers. Remember never to stay directly below Solaris as that is where foes will receive maximum damage from the lasers. These lasers also leave the ground burning for a few seconds where it lands, so staying out of range and getting some breathing room is the ideal strategy to deal with this attack. If you spot an opportunity, maintain pressure by performing a throw shield strike. Repeat the cycle by approaching him in melee once again after he lands and damaging him until you finish him off.

Attacks & Counters

Attack Counter
Slash Attack: Solaris slashes foes nearby. Evade
Leap Attack: Solaris leaps towards a foe from afar. Manage range by sticking to Solaris, staying close to him in melee.
Horizontal Laser Beam: Solaris emits an on-going laser beam and moves it across the arena in a sweeping motion. Run away or evade; stay close and out damage him.
Laser Barrage: Solaris levitates and remains airborne, then fires a barrage of lasers in all directions. Lasers that hit the battle ground leave behind a pool of burning fire that damages foes caught within. Stay out of range; run out of proximity.
